ABOUt
Ryan Howell is an instructor in the Department of Uncrewed Aircraft Systems at Kansas State University Salina, where he teaches courses in UAS operations, safety, remote sensing, mission planning, LiDAR, thermography, and geospatial data processing. His teaching emphasizes applied technical skills and the integration of emerging technologies into real-world problem solving, preparing students to work across aviation, geospatial, and data-driven industries. In addition to undergraduate instruction, he contributes to professional outreach through specialized workforce training in drone operations and data analytics, including programs developed for emergency response and public safety professionals. His academic and research background combines unmanned systems, geographic information systems, and environmental science.
He earned both B.S. and M.S. degrees in Wildlife and Wildlands Conservation from Brigham Young University, where his graduate research focused on using high-resolution drone imagery and GPS data to analyze sage-grouse habitat and seasonal movement patterns. His scholarly work has examined applications of UAS and remote sensing in habitat modeling, vegetation measurement, animal behavior, and spatial information management, resulting in multiple peer-reviewed publications and conference presentations.
Howell maintains active engagement with industry and professional practice through certifications including advanced Pix4D trainer credentials and thermography certification. His current interests include expanding applied UAS education, advancing geospatial data workflows, and supporting interdisciplinary projects that connect aviation technology with research and community needs.
